Which cheeses should you choose for a lactose-free raclette?
Good news: there are plenty of solutions for enjoying a lactose-free raclette without losing any of the pleasure 🥳. Some hard cheeses, such as mature Comté or Gruyère , are naturally low in lactose (less than 0.1 g per 100 g). The more mature they are, the less they contain. Tomme de Savoie and Beaufort are also well tolerated. Read the label carefully, and choose hard or extra-hard cheeses : they are very often easy to eat for those with intolerances 😉.
- 🟠 Comté (18 months or older)
- 🟢 Swiss or French Gruyère
- 🔵 Matured sheep or goat cheese
- 🟡 Beaufort
- 🟤 Some “lactose-free” raclette cheeses , sold in supermarkets
If you want to know more about the difference between “lactose-free” and “dairy-free,” this Natrel article explains it all simply 👀.
Tip: Everyone's body reacts differently. Test a small amount at first and ask your doctor if you're unsure.
Ultra-soft plant-based alternatives?
Want a dairy-free or vegan raclette ? It's possible! Today, there are some great plant-based cheeses to melt 🥥. They're made with cashews, almonds, soy, or oats, and some "raclette-specific" versions are really good. Try pairing them with roasted vegetables for an even more delicious treat 😍.
- 🌱 Vegan block special for raclette (in organic stores or online)
- 🌰 Cashew-based melted cheese (creamy, mild)
- 🌾 Homemade creamy sauce (oat milk + starch + malted yeast + coconut oil)
- 🥛 Melting vegetable “mozzarella” (perfect on grilled vegetables)
💡 Brown with herbs, smoked paprika or toasted seeds to boost the flavor!

Frequently asked questions about lactose-free raclette 🧐
Are all cheeses naturally lactose-free?
No, only certain cooked and long-aged cheeses (Comté, Gruyère, Beaufort, etc.) naturally contain very little lactose. Young cheeses (classic raclette or mozzarella type) contain more.
Can we use a traditional device?
Yes! A classic raclette machine will work perfectly, whether you're using aged or plant-based cheeses. The melting temperature depends mainly on the thickness and type of cheese 🔥.
Are there any risks for people with high intolerance?
In case of severe intolerance, choose plant-based alternatives or cheeses certified “lactose-free.” Start with a small amount and monitor your tolerance. If in doubt, consult a healthcare professional.
